The Leidos NISC IV program has an opening for a Software Engineer to join our team in Oklahoma City, OK and support the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A).


The ideal candidate must be able to handle multiple mission critical IT projects from new development to sustainment. The candidate must have hands‑on experience developing large and complex IT projects while ensuring a quality outcome. This position is responsible for the architecture of IT solutions that includes complex systems for the federal government. The candidate must have experience designing and implementing .NET, Model View Controller (MVC) framework, Oracle/MSSQL solutions.


The candidate must have experience developing technical planning, rough order of magnitude (ROM), Context Diagram, Concept Diagrams, Risks, requirements analysis, functional analysis, trade studies, requirements allocation, interface definition, technical management, integration, system testing, and quality assurance. The candidate must have experience architecting technical refresh and converting legacy systems into web-based and cloud-based enterprise applications using load balancing technologies.

What Sets you Apart:



  • Bachelor of Science in Computer Science, Information Technology, Information Systems or similar area and 2 to 4 years of relevant experience. Additional years of experience will be considered in lieu of a degree.

  • Experience with MVC, C#.NET, ASP.NET, ADO.NET, Web Services, XHTML and CSS.

  • Experience with Visual Studio C++ (VSC++), C++/17 and higher standards.

  • Experience with developing native Windows desktop applications and cross‑platform development using Swift for iOS/iPadOS development.

  • Hands‑on expertise with 2D graphics development and legacy rendering APIs, like GDI and GDI+.

  • Familiarity with 3D graphics engines like Unreal Engine 5 (UE5), socket programming, XML/JSON, and real‑time audio software development.

  • Demonstrated 3D modeling and texturing skills using industry‑standard tools (e.g., Blender, Autodesk Maya)

  • Hands‑on experience constructing and managing automated CI/CD build pipelines using tools such as Jenkins, SonarQube, etc.

  • Demonstrated proficiency with unit testing and test automation using frameworks like GoogleTest.

  • Practical experience leveraging AI‑assisted development tools (e.g., GitHub Copilot, Claude, Gemini) throughout the SDLC.

  • Experience designing/implementing extensible/maintainable object‑oriented architectures.

  • Strong written and verbal communication skills.

  • Must be eligible to work in the U.S. and pass FAA security screening for positions of public trust.


You Might Also Have:



  • Familiarity with the Federal Government work environment.

  • Familiarity with FAA configuration management and transitioning systems to operations including change control board, Application Data Center (ADC), Enterprise Data Center (EDC) and MKS tickets.

  • Experience with the FAA IT security compliance process.


Clearance:


While a clearance is not required to be considered for the position, the ability to obtain a clearance (i.e., Public Trust) is required if hired.
